Trade Din FX Review 2025: What Is Trade Din FX ?
Trade Din FX, established in 2021 and headquartered in Comoros, operates in the forex trading industry with a focus on providing a range of trading instruments. Despite its presence in the market, Trade Din FX lacks regulatory oversight from recognized financial authorities, raising concerns regarding its operational legitimacy and safety for traders. Potential clients should be aware of the inherent risks associated with trading through an unregulated broker, as this absence of regulation can impact the security of funds and overall trading experience.
Is Trade Din FX Safe and Regulated?
Trade Din FX, established in 2021 and headquartered in Comoros, operates without regulatory oversight from recognized financial authorities. This absence of regulation raises significant concerns regarding its compliance framework and operational safety. Regulatory oversight typically serves to ensure compliance with established standards, safeguarding investor interests through mechanisms such as transparency, fund segregation, and strict adherence to Anti-Money Laundering (AML) and Know Your Customer (KYC) protocols. Without such oversight, Trade Din FX does not provide the same level of investor protection, which is crucial for fostering trust among clients. Furthermore, the lack of regulation can lead to increased risks, including potential mismanagement of funds and inadequate recourse for investors in case of disputes. The absence of investor protection schemes further exacerbates these risks, as traders may find themselves without any safety net in the event of financial discrepancies or broker insolvency. Trade Din FX Account Types and Minimum Deposit
Trade Din FX offers various account types tailored to meet different trading needs, although specific account categories are not explicitly defined. Each account type is designed to provide access to a diverse range of trading instruments, including FX majors, crosses, minors, spot metals, CFDs, and indices. A minimum deposit requirement is noted, starting at $500 for entry-level accounts, while higher tiers may necessitate deposits of $2,000 or more. Traders can expect a maximum leverage of up to 1:500, a feature that allows them to amplify their positions in the market. The broker promotes a flexible trading environment, supporting automated trading strategies through platforms like MT4 and MT5, which are recognized for their high execution speed and user-friendly interfaces. Additionally, the trading conditions may include varying spreads, with minimum spreads starting around 1.3, depending on the account tier.
